Save weight by leaving the extra shorts at home and use Columbia's Challenger Convertible Pants for Women. The Challenger's light weight and wicking properties make them a great choice for summer backpacking and camping. Leave the legs on in the morning and zip them off to create shorts when the afternoon sun warms you up. They have an internal security pocket, plus they're easy to wash and dry quickly, so they're ideal for international travelers. Move from the backwoods to the city streets with these comfortable, stylish, and techy pants.

The ankles can be opened, but not cinched. There's a velcro strip that runs lengthwise and one snap at the bottom. So they can open up if you'd like to fit them over a boot. But you can't adjust the ankle to make them tighter.

I love that they convert to shorts and have side openings so I don't have to take off my boots to convert them. My complaint is the inadequate pockets. The front pockets are shallow so don't put anything you don't want to loose in them. The side pockets are tiny and one has a vertical zipper, I'm not sure what's up with that. I would love true cargo pockets; they might not look as nice but would be a lot more useful. The back pocket is good so put anything valuable in that one.
